Key Points
- Grants
and contracts can both bring funds to clinics, but the two are
sought and managed differently and have different focuses.
- Federal, state, county, or local governments
receive and disperse public funds for specific focus areas or categorical
programs (e.g., maternal and child health, rural health, safety
net dental care).
- Local sources are a good
place to begin a search for funding opportunities.
- The Ohio Department of Health is a significant
funder of safety net dental clinics.
- Some companies, such as insurance, pharmaceutical,
manufacturing, or distribution companies, provide funding for health
services, sometimes in specific geographic areas.
- Writing successful proposals requires
(1) a thorough understanding of the activities being proposed,
(2) the ability to present ideas in a clear, concise, and well-organized
manner, (3) The necessary knowledge to demonstrate how all aspects
of the project will be managed, and (4) the ability to explain how
the project will be evaluated, describe the effectiveness of activities,
and discuss outcomes.
